meaning of specular

1. Having the qualities of a speculum, or mirror; having a smooth, reflecting surface; as, a specular metal; a specular surface.
2.
Of or pertaining to a speculum; conducted with the aid of a speculum; as, a specular examination.
3.
Assisting sight, as a lens or the like.
4.
Affording view.
5.
capable of reflecting light like a mirror; "mirrorlike surface of the lake"; "a specular ">metal"


Related Words

specular |

Developed & Maintained By Taraprasad.com

Treasure Words